Main page
About Us
Contact Us
Privacy Policy
Set of 2 5000 lb 30" RV Trailer Stabilizer Leveling Scissor Jacks w/handle and socket - 26021
Brand:
Libra
Technical details
ASIN:
B011PXCK1M
Brand:
Libra